Bactrim contains a combination of sulfamethoxazole and trimethoprim and is supplied in tablets and a liquid suspension. Sulfamethoxazole and trimethoprim are both antibiotics that treat different types of infection caused by bacteria.
Bactrim is used to treat ear infections, urinary tract infections, bronchitis, traveler’s diarrhea, and Pneumocystis carinii pneumonia.

Sun Pharmaceutical Industries Ltd. of India is buying three drug brands from Women’s First Healthcare. The Mumbai-based company is paying $5.4 million (U.S.) for Bactrim, Midrin and Ortho-Est.
